What does a dog with worms poop look like?

Roundworms look like spaghetti and may be several inches long. Tapeworms aren't usually seen in dog poop, but their egg sacs, which look like grains of rice, can be found in dog poop or sticking to a dog's behind.

What are the symptoms of Worms in dogs?

One of the most common symptoms of worms in dogs is coughing. Coughing is often a sign of heartworms but can also be a symptom of hookworms and roundworms. Dogs with heartworms will have a dry and persistent cough, unlike a normal cough that is strong and infrequent.

Can you see WoRMS in dog poop?

You may see signs of worms in your dog’s poop, though some parasites can only be seen using a microscope. Even if you can’t see worms, parasites cause other signs of infection like diarrhea, itchiness, or a lack of energy.

Is it normal for dogs to throw up worms?

Stomach upsets caused by worms can also lead to vomiting, but as most worms live in the intestines, it is uncommon to see worms in your dog’s vomit. However, if you do see signs of worms in your dog’s vomit, this usually indicates a very bad worm infestation that will likely be affecting your dog’s health in other ways too.
